ORDER
Plaintiff has filed a Motion to Proceed in forma pauperis (“IFP”) on appeal. ECF No. 16.
According to the information provided, Plaintiff appears to qualify for IFP status.
Accordingly, Plaintiff’s IFP Motion (ECF No. 16) is hereby GRANTED. Pursuant to the
provisions of the Prison Litigation Reform Act, the Clerk is DIRECTED to collect the $505
appellate filing fee from Plaintiff.
IT IS SO ORDERED this 2nd day of March 2017.
